As a part of Training and Development initiatives, a Group Discussion activity was conducted for the first year MBA students (Batch 2023-2025) of DYPUSM from 11th March 2024 to 15th March 2024. Approximate 80 students participated in this activity.

The group discussion session was organized with the aim to foster collaborative thinking, enhance communication skills, and explore diverse perspectives on different topics.

The group discussion sessions spanned over the course of a week, with each session lasting approximately for 15 minutes. The sessions commenced with a brief introduction where participants introduced themselves. During the main discussion sessions, participants engaged in in-depth conversations regarding various aspects of given topic. Faculty encouraged active participation, ensuring that all voices were heard and diverse perspectives were considered.

Conclusion: The group discussion sessions held from 11th March to 18th March were highly engaging and productive, fostering collaborative learning and dialogue among participants. The sessions provided a valuable platform for sharing insights, generating ideas, and building connections, and laid the groundwork for ongoing discussions on relevant topics.
